List of Theme Words
In addition to the Spangram, there are seven theme words related to today's theme of Greek letters. Here they are:
- ALPHA - The first letter of the Greek alphabet, often used to denote the beginning or primary status.
- BETA - The second letter of the Greek alphabet, commonly used to describe a pre-release version of software.
- GAMMA - The third letter, associated with gamma rays, a form of electromagnetic radiation.
- DELTA - The fourth letter, which stands for difference or change, is frequently utilized in mathematics and science.
- EPSILON - The fifth letter, frequently used in calculus and other mathematical contexts.
- KAPPA - The tenth letter, occasionally used in scientific contexts.
- SIGMA - The eighteenth letter, widely used in statistics and summation notation.
